Prime Minister Golob at the first meeting of the Focal group for comprehensive treatment of children and adolescents displaying dangerous behaviour
A first meeting of the Focal group for comprehensive treatment of children and adolescents displaying dangerous behaviour (FS-ONV) was held in the Prime Minister's Office. The meeting was convened at the initiative of Prime Minister Dr Robert Golob, who established the group on 30 June 2025 as an inter-ministerial operational body to respond to the increase in dangerous, in particular violent, behaviour among children and adolescents.

The Republic of Slovenia is the first European country to prohibit the importing, exporting and transit of weapons to and from Israel
At the initiative of Prime Minister Robert Golob, the Government today confirmed the decision prohibiting the exporting and transit of military weapons and equipment from or through the Republic of Slovenia to Israel, and importing from Israel to Slovenia.
